lytic transglycosylase-like domain of tail fiber-like proteins and similar domains. These tail fiber-like proteins are multi-domain proteins that include a lytic transglycosylase (LT) domain. Members of the LT family include the soluble and insoluble membrane-bound LTs in bacteria, the LTs in bacteriophage lambda, and the eukaryotic "goose-type" lysozymes (goose egg-white lysozyme; GEWL). LTs catalyze the cleavage of the beta-1,4-glycosidic bond between N-acetylmuramic acid (MurNAc) and N-acetyl-D-glucosamine (GlcNAc), as do "goose-type" lysozymes. However, in addition to this, they also make a new glycosidic bond with the C6 hydroxyl group of the same muramic acid residue.
